Leaked Info Hints at Elden Ring DLC Dates

The world of Elden Ring fans might be gearing up for a return to the game's sprawling universe sooner than expected. A retailer mishap implied that the anticipated downloadable content (DLC), dubbed "Shadow of the Erdtree," could be arriving around the game's second anniversary in February. As if that wasn't enough excitement, there's also a murmur about an additional expansion potentially slated for 2025.

Elden Ring, the critically acclaimed game developed by FromSoftware, made waves in the gaming industry with its release. Celebrating its first anniversary in February this year, FromSoftware enticed fans by releasing a piece of artwork thought to be from the upcoming "Shadow of the Erdtree" expansion. This artwork featured characters believed to be central to the game's rich and intricate story. However, details including the DLC's release date remained shrouded in mystery.

Recent developments have shed light on possible release dates thanks to an inadvertent leak by Datablitz, an online retailer. During a short window, a product page for Elden Ring-themed controllers hinted at the release. The controllers, a collaboration between game publisher Bandai Namco and accessory manufacturer Thrustmaster, appeared on Datablitz's website only to be quickly taken down. Yet, a sharp-eyed Reddit user, ChiefLeef22, managed to capture the fleeting moment.
